Как найти значения двух разных выпадающих списков и добавить два значения вместе при выборе (без представления), если они имеют одинаковое «имя», а затем поместить значение суммы в массив используя jquery?несколько выпадающих списков выбора для добавления значений
EDIT
Для небольшого осветления, я динамически создать список, который должен выглядеть как этот
BOX A, BOX A, TITLE
BOX B, BOX B, TITLE
BOX C, BOX C, TITLE и т.д ...
Каждый список будут отличаться и редко одни и те же. В следующий раз ящики могут быть DE или F. Когда выбрано (в настоящее время .onchange) Все соответствующие поля необходимо добавлять вместе, а затем вставлять в отдельный массив, если значение не пустое ...
var s = [ sumOfAs, sumOfBs, sumOfCs];
Я надеюсь, что это помогает ... Также задний конец PHP СПАСИБО!
EDIT
Вот код JQuery, который толкает первый набор значений в массив ...
$("#selectionBox select").change(function(){
s = [];
$("#selectionBox select option:selected").each(function(){
$("#selected_songs").text('');
var v = $(this).val();
if(v != ''){
s.push(v);
}
if(s != ""){
$('#selectionButton').show();
var mw = $("#list_month_New").val();
var dw = $("#list_day_New").val();
var yw = $("#list_year_New").val();
var t = $("#listTitle").val();
if(mw == "" || dw == "" || yw == ""){
$("#songListWarning").show();
}else{
$("#songListWarning").hide();
}
}else{
$("#list_month_New").val();
$("#list_day_New").val();
$("#list_year_New").val();
$("#listTitle").val();
$('#selectionButton').hide();
}
});
s.sort();
jQuery.each(s, function(){
O = "";
O = this+"<br />";
str = /&(.+)/.exec(O)[1];
num = O.replace(/\-.*/, '');
fullString = '<span style="color:black">'+num+'</span> - '+str;
$("#selected_songs").append(fullString);
});
Мне просто нужно, чтобы выяснить, как добавить значение к исходному значению?
Два входа не могут иметь одинаковые имена в пределах формы, если имя не является массив, например 'names []'. –
Моя цель - разрешить кому-то выбирать из двух блоков, которые необходимо добавить вместе, а затем отобразить на экране после выбора. Проблема в том, что у меня есть около 200 предметов на выбор, и у каждого элемента есть компаньон. Когда они будут добавлены вместе, на экране будут отображаться только те поля, которые не пусты, и после того, как я перекрою мой выбор, я могу отправить. Есть идеи? –
@PhpMyCoder Это неверно. Я считаю, что это верно для php, но не для других языков. –